Economy & Jobs

Wetmore residents earn a median household income of $65,000 , which is 14% below the national average of $75,149. Per capita income is $28,123. The unemployment rate stands at 0.0% (100% below the U.S. rate of 3.6%). 2.9% of residents live below the poverty line. The area is home to 324 business establishments, including 20 restaurants.

Housing & Cost of Living

The median home value in Wetmore is $85,000 , 70% below the national median of $281,900. Zillow estimates the typical home at $163,222. Median rent is $542/month, with 9.0% of renters spending more than 30% of income on housing. The cost of living index is 90.1 (100 = national average). The median home was built in 1954.

Safety & Crime

Wetmore reports 214 violent crimes per 100,000 residents , which is 44% below the national average of 380/100K. Property crime is 1,746/100K.

Education

18.5% of adults in Wetmore hold a bachelor's degree or higher (45% below the national average). 94.4% have completed high school. Local schools score 6.4/10 in standardized testing.

Climate & Weather

Wetmore has an average annual temperature of 53°F (12°C). Winters average 26°F in January while summers reach 78°F in July. The area gets 302 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 37.9 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 39.
